What is semiconductor ceramics? Its role in the electronics industry

In the modern electronics industry, semiconductor ceramics serve as a critical platform for integrated circuit packaging, circuit substrate fabrication, and the reliable transmission of signals.

Unlike traditional plastic materials, technical ceramics have been developed with the following objectives:

  • Withstands high temperatures
  • Superior insulation
  • Effective thermal conductivity
  • Stability in harsh environments

Therefore, this material is widely used in:

  • SMT (Surface Mount Technology) industry
  • High-end PCB manufacturing
  • Telecommunications equipment, 5G
  • Electric vehicles, aviation, healthcare

Why are ceramics used in semiconductors?

During operation, semiconductor components are typically subjected to:

  • High temperature
  • Ambient pressure
  • Electromagnetic interference

Technical ceramics address these issues thanks to their properties:

  • Thermal expansion coefficient close to that of silicon → reduced chip cracking
  • Higher thermal conductivity than plastic → better heat dissipation
  • Airtight seal → protects the microchip

This is why ceramics have become the standard material in applications that demand high reliability.
